Shawnee Park Oral-deaf Center serves 23 students in grades Prekindergarten-11.
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math was ≥50% (which was higher than the Michigan state average of 41%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ts was ≥50% (which was lower than the Michigan state average of 65%).
The student-teacher ratio of 1:1 was lower than the Michigan state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ment was 69%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which was higher than the Michigan state average of 37% (majority Black and Hispanic).
